The Migration Line

9 – 11 nights

The Migration Line

Tarangire · Ngorongoro · Serengeti

Our most requested route, timed to where the herds actually are in your travel month rather than where a brochure says they should be.

  • Private 4x4 with a guide who works the northern circuit year-round
  • Camps moved seasonally to follow the calving and crossing grounds
  • Two unhurried nights per camp — no daily packing

Best suited to couples and photographers.

The Family Circuit

7 – 9 nights

The Family Circuit

Arusha · Tarangire · Ngorongoro

Shorter drives, family tents, and guides who know how to keep a nine-year-old scanning the treeline for leopard.

  • Ground routing that avoids long transfer days
  • Lodges with pools, connecting rooms and flexible meal times
  • Cultural mornings in Arusha before the parks begin

Best suited to families and small private groups.
